Digital Network Security Specialist
2 weeks ago
Woodside is at the forefront of digital infrastructure, leveraging advanced network security and architecture to maintain the integrity of critical operational systems across offshore and remote assets.
We are seeking a Network Security Architect to provide strategic oversight, technical direction, and hands-on delivery of complex network solutions.
This role will play a pivotal part in maintaining and advancing Woodside's network infrastructure, ensuring its reliability and security.
Key Responsibilities:- Developing and implementing network strategies that align with business objectives
- Managing technical project delivery and ensuring network health and resilience
- Collaborating with stakeholders to ensure network design meets business needs
- Providing technical leadership on security protocols and conducting risk assessments
- Acting as a subject matter expert in incident response, root cause analysis, and post-implementation reviews
- Proven experience in network security architecture and system integration, especially in critical infrastructure projects within oil and gas, mining, or resources sectors
- Expertise in routing, switching, wireless, security, and voice systems
- Strong understanding of O&G safety-critical systems
- Advanced problem-solving skills and ability to manage multiple projects
- Stakeholder engagement capabilities
- Relevant qualification in network engineering, systems architecture, or related discipline
- Experience working in offshore or remote environments and willingness to travel
- Industry Safety Induction (Safer Together) certification or recent O&G experience to meet site entry requirements
This is a full-time, 12-month contract position with potential extension over a 3-year project. The successful candidate will deliver network security architecture and operational support across Woodside's critical infrastructure projects.
